This Pull Request updates all necessary files to bring the application to CodeIgniter 4.7.2. 4.6.3 has known vulnerabilities, so this change must happen.

  • PHP 8.2 is now required for this project. Update existing Wiki, Readme and documentation to reflect this.
  • Upgrade 4.6.3 > 4.6.4
  • Upgrade 4.6.4 > 4.7.0
  • Upgrade 4.7.0 > 4.7.1
  • Upgrade 4.7.1 > 4.7.2
  • Merge Changes not previously merged
  • Create a GitHub Issue to look into and attempt to enable $CSPEnabled in app\Config\App now that all the keywords and directives are supported for CSP 3
  • Create a GitHub issue to add getters for all protected model variables since we are trying to access them directly and that isn't what should be done. Making them public is a bad idea because they can be modified in the code and that isn't good. They should be changed to private and add a getter then refactor calling code to use the getter.
  • Create a GitHub issue to deal with the duplicated code fragments. In many cases we should be refactoring out a function and calling that function anyway. Several of our Controller and model functions are way to large and this will help.
  • Create a GitHub issue to replace var with let or const depending on whether the value gets reassigned in all javascript as var should be avoided
  • Create a GitHub issue to correct the 4 functions in the Sales Controller that are missing return statements but the function has a return type.

Summary by CodeRabbit

  • New Features

    • WorkerMode config; APCu cache handler; Hostnames two-part TLD list; CSP reporting; SMTP auth option; view overrides folder; routing attribute toggle; migrations lock; encryption previous-keys.
  • Configuration Updates

    • Cache status-code filtering; shared connection options for requests; toolbar header-based disable list; JSON encode depth; env directory setting; session/worker-mode flags.
  • Breaking Changes

    • Minimum PHP requirement raised to 8.2; CSRF config now must be a string (no longer accepts false).
  • Improvements

    • Broader type hints; expanded bot detection; refined error UI and branding color; assorted view/JS/markup cleanups.

app/Config/Database.php (1)

130-132: ⚠️ Potential issue | 🟡 Minor

Syntax issue: semicolon instead of colon in switch case.

Line 130 uses a semicolon (;) instead of a colon (:) after 'development'. While PHP technically allows this (it's an alternative syntax), it's unconventional and may indicate a typo. Using a colon is the standard practice for switch cases.

🔧 Suggested fix
             case 'testing':
                 $this->defaultGroup = 'tests';
                 break;
-            case 'development';
+            case 'development':
                 $this->defaultGroup = 'development';
                 break;
